31,574,318 is a composite number, even.
31,574,318 (thirty-one million five hundred seventy-four thousand three hundred eighteen) is an even 8-digit number. It is a composite number with 8 divisors, and factors as 2 × 47 × 335,897. Written other ways, in hexadecimal, 0x1E1C92E.
